Default when will the prices tumble again?

Hello, Im wondering if anyone knows when the prices will fall again... just last week there were a few rockin models for under $599. at Circuit city, Best buy, PC richards, and office depot.

Im looking for one with a
-dual core processor
-about 60 gigz of space
-moderately powerful GPU(i heard the intel ones arent so hot)
-Windows Vista 64 bit edition

will July 22 hold anything for laptops?

Default Re: when will the prices tumble again?

Not likely. Retail laptops are on a quarterly cycle (new models and pricing every quarter), which won't change until September. If you buy direct you may find a slight discount, but I don't recall laptop processors being discounted much at all.
I could be wrong, though.

You won't find a low-priced notebook with a 64-bit version of Vista on it.

I usually go here to make and look for laptop deal posts. Usually, anything posted by "Deals" autoposter is not really that great of a deal. Mostly the best deals come from the members.

Your best bet is to keep an eye on office store circulars. Office Depot and Circuit City regularly run laptop specials every other week. Just go to their site and look at their "weekly specials" or "circular" ads. Also, price out a Dell Vostro. You can build a very nice gaming laptop for under $800.
